Egan Bernal makes Tour de France return for INEOS Grenadiers, Tom Pidcock also included after strong debut in 2022

INEOS Grenadiers have confirmed that 2019 Tour De France winner Egan Bernal is back in their squad for his first Grand Tour since his horrific injury in 2022. Bernal hasn’t raced at a Grand Tour since the 2021 Vuelta a Espana but after recovering from his serious injuries he is part of an interesting INEOS line-up. Ad Rising British and Spanish stars Tom Pidcock and Carlos Rodriguez are the nominal General Classification contenders although neither are expected to seriously fight for yellow this early in their careers.

Deputy Team Principal Rod Ellingworth said of the team “This is a great route and one which will see hard, full-gas racing right from the start. We know anything can happen over three weeks of a Grand Tour and we also know the demands of an event where heat and altitude play a big part.

“We’ve selected an exciting group of riders that bring a mix of skills and experience. The strength of this team will lie in the way we take on the race, and how we approach each stage with the options we have. “The whole team’s really thrilled for Egan, and everyone who’s supported him in his return to full fitness.

It’s a demonstration of his character and resilience, and the extraordinary effort he’s put into his recovery over the past 18 months.
